    Connecting 2 xbox one controllers to my Windows 10 PC for movie watching with headphones


    Recently I bought a Microsoft Xbox Wireless Adapter for Windows so I could wirelessly connect my Xbox One controllers to my Windows 10 PC. The reason I wanted to do this was so that my wife and I could each use a controller with headphones
    attached and watch Netflix together without disturbing the kids. We wanted the wireless option so we could watch with headphones without being tethered to the PC with and chords. While I was able to get both controllers to connect, the audio only comes through
    one of the controllers instead of both. If I turn off the controller that has the audio, the audio switches to the remaining controller. Is there a way to have the audio go through both at the same time? Do I have to have two accounts logged in to do this?
    Can I even login two accounts at the same time?

    Connecting 2 xbox one controllers to my Windows 10 PC for movie watching with headphones

    Hiya, Scripe!

    Paul from Xbox Forums here to assist with the situation, I understand that the issue is you want to use two controllers to listen to the audio from the pc while not disturbing the children. From my own personal experience the best way to solve this is to
    purchase a splitter for the 3.5mm jack to allow for dual channels from one controller. At this moment thru the settings on the pc you may only have one listening device under sound settings. So the splitter is the best solution for the problem.
